云函数更新云数据库 add正常可以添加 改为update后就报错 -501007
for (var rowId in sheet['data']) {
console.log(rowId);
var row = sheet['data'][rowId]; //第几行数据
if (rowId > 0 && row) { //第一行是表格标题,所以我们要从第2行开始读
//3,把解析到的数据存到excelList数据表里
const promise = db.collection('ceshi')
.update({
data: {
benke: row[0],//本科
shuoshi: row[1], //硕士
boshi: row[2], //博士
}
})
tasks.push(promise)
}
}
errMsg: "cloud.callFunction:ok"
requestID: "7f0d015d-9f85-446f-b631-0494ef81e88a"
result: {errCode: -501007, errMsg: "collection.update:fail -501007 invalid parameters.…aramundefined must have required property 'query'"}
proto: Object